Output 95d264d6977ce9912c4d60d46d0deb8b03a9bb3b76292ea836bf9f401c8211ac:1

value
17243195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a0f8fc3d2bc69c66b6456a7160f2501f3ce474d OP_EQUAL
address
38ScZycR9KKaxtvi1VpUqNVL4iWEYx8nL9
transaction
95d264d6977ce9912c4d60d46d0deb8b03a9bb3b76292ea836bf9f401c8211ac
spent
true